Bayside is a designated place and dispersed rural community in Charlotte County, New Brunswick. Historically part of Saint Croix Parish, it became part of the Town of Saint Andrews on 1 January 2023 under New Brunswick’s local governance reforms. Bayside is situated 4 miles east of Carson Heath.

Calais is a coastal town located in the Down East region of Maine at the Canadian border across from the town of St. Stephen, one of Maine's busiest border crossings.
